Method Detail
- 
toDosTime
public static ZipLong toDosTime(java.util.Date time)
Convert a Date object to a DOS date/time field.- Parameters:
 time- theDateto convert- Returns:
 - the date as a 
ZipLong 
 
- 
toDosTime
public static byte[] toDosTime(long t)
Convert a Date object to a DOS date/time field.Stolen from InfoZip's
fileio.c- Parameters:
 t- number of milliseconds since the epoch- Returns:
 - the date as a byte array
 
 
- 
toDosTime
public static void toDosTime(long t, byte[] buf, int offset)Convert a Date object to a DOS date/time field.Stolen from InfoZip's
fileio.c- Parameters:
 t- number of milliseconds since the epochbuf- the output bufferoffset- The offset within the output buffer of the first byte to be written. must be non-negative and no larger thanbuf.length-4
 
- 
adjustToLong
public static long adjustToLong(int i)
Assumes a negative integer really is a positive integer that has wrapped around and re-creates the original value.- Parameters:
 i- the value to treat as unsigned int.- Returns:
 - the unsigned int as a long.
 
 
- 
reverse
public static byte[] reverse(byte[] array)
Reverses a byte[] array. Reverses in-place (thus provided array is mutated), but also returns same for convenience.- Parameters:
 array- to reverse (mutated in-place, but also returned for convenience).- Returns:
 - the reversed array (mutated in-place, but also returned for convenience).
 - Since:
 - 1.5
 
 
- 
signedByteToUnsignedInt
public static int signedByteToUnsignedInt(byte b)
Converts a signed byte into an unsigned integer representation (e.g., -1 becomes 255).- Parameters:
 b- byte to convert to int- Returns:
 - int representation of the provided byte
 - Since:
 - 1.5
 
 
- 
unsignedIntToSignedByte
public static byte unsignedIntToSignedByte(int i)
Converts an unsigned integer to a signed byte (e.g., 255 becomes -1).- Parameters:
 i- integer to convert to byte- Returns:
 - byte representation of the provided int
 - Throws:
 java.lang.IllegalArgumentException- if the provided integer is not inside the range [0,255].- Since:
 - 1.5
 
 
- 
fromDosTime
public static java.util.Date fromDosTime(ZipLong zipDosTime)
Convert a DOS date/time field to a Date object.- Parameters:
 zipDosTime- contains the stored DOS time.- Returns:
 - a Date instance corresponding to the given time.
 
 
- 
dosToJavaTime
public static long dosToJavaTime(long dosTime)
Converts DOS time to Java time (number of milliseconds since epoch).- Parameters:
 dosTime- time to convert- Returns:
 - converted time
